Something simple and quick to make for baby to play with.
Cut 6 4”squares for each cube…18 shown for 3 cubes.

¼” seams.
Toy stuffing
Bondaweb for letters
Stabilizer
Draw out letters on Bondaweb remembering to reverse.

Cut out rough and iron onto wrong side of scraps.

Cut out on the lines and iron onto centre of chosen squares …back with a stabilizer and machine close to edge round letters with zig zag or blanket stitch. Tear off the stabilizer.

Lay out as in photo and join the four in the long row first, leaving ¼” open at each end…also staystitch or reverse at beginning and end.



Join the top and bottom pieces to the lettered square, by pinning at the start and end for guidance to stitch. Press.


Turn the squares to form the cube, again leaving ¼” ends open.

Keep checking there’s no holes in the corners.



On the final one leave a gap open in the middle to stuff.

Turn through and push corners out. Stuff with toy stuffing, pushing well into corners. Stitch the opening securely.
